    Can't help sharing a little anecdote from back in '87:-
    I arrived in good time and having changed at Marl Pits, I jogged down into the town to where the race was going to start. There was only maybe a dozen others, jogging about to keep warm; plus a guy who must have been at least V55 with a '3 lap comb around' hairstyle that was all hanging down one side of his face, a very faded Rossendale vest, a Walsh PB Trainer on one foot and a 'Compass Rose' orienteering shoe on the other. He was bent double in a shop doorway, spewing up his r*******e.
    Me, "Are you ok, mate?"
    Him, "Aye, not too bad; better than I'll be in a couple of hours!"
    Me, "Why? What's the craic?"
    Him, "Oh, my mate came round on Christmas Eve and we went out for a quiet couple of pints. I've not been home yet.....she's going to kill me!"
    Rossendale had some real 'ard men in their fell section, back then!!
    I was pretty 'gutted' myself, that day. Half way up the climb, I was overtaken by Vanessa Brindle ( now Peacock) who was in a full Robertsons' Marmalade golliwog outfit, including top hat, 'afro' wig, tail-coat and full length wide stripe bell bottoms. I never saw her again until the finish.
